How to Get ACCURATE Quoted Search Results in Google
One of the things that you will need to do when performing keyword research on Google is to get accurate information for what it is that you’re doing. If you’re an article marketer (or ‘bum’ marketer) then this is especially important: if you’re targeting a keyword you need to know exactly how many hits there are in Google for any given keyword. If it’s a low number you will stand a good chance of being ranked fairly highly, and this is important if you’re submitting articles and other content to article directories.
Most people just do what’s called a ‘quoted keyword search‘ for their phrase. This involves simply writing out their keyword into the Google search engine surrounded by double quotation marks. This will tell Google to only come up with the sites that have that exact phrase in their index. OK Mark, What is it actually?
SEO is basically a number of techniques you use in order to improve your rank in the search engines. Your ‘rank’ is the position that you appear in (in the search results) when someone searches for something. If, for example I was promoting a website on how to bake delicious chocolate cakes, I might want my website to appear in the top few results and I’d use some Search Engine Optimization techniques in order to achieve that. continue »
